nym|pho|lep|sy «NIHM fuh LEHP see», noun.
1. a state of rapture supposed to be inspired in men by nymphs.
2. a frenzy of emotion, especially that inspired by something unattainable.
[< Greek nymphólēptos one bewitched by a nymph < nýmphē nymph + lēptos, stem of lambánein to seize; perhaps patterned on Englih epilepsy]
